摘要

背景:抗氧化治疗减轻氧化应激(OS)引起的精子功能损害的能力使其成为男性不育症的一种流行治疗方法。越来越多的证据表明,过度或长期使用抗氧化剂可能会导致还原性应激(RS),这是一种以氧化还原平衡中的过度补偿为特征的状态,有利于还原而不是氧化。本综述的目的是研究过量抗氧化剂导致RS的过程,并评估其对男性生殖健康的潜在负面影响。方法:全面概述了最近的临床和实验研究,重点是过量使用抗氧化剂对氧化还原生物学、线粒体功能、精子发生和精子质量的影响。结果:RS已被证明影响精子的生长和功能,干扰细胞信号传导,并损害线粒体完整性。抗氧化剂是常用的,虽然目前没有明确的临床指南或生物标志物诊断监测氧化还原平衡。结论:在基于抗氧化剂的男性不育症治疗中,RS存在矛盾的风险。个性化、平衡的抗氧化治疗方法是必不可少的,同时发展生物标志物和标准化方案,以确保氧化还原稳态和避免潜在的伤害。

Reductive stress and the role of antioxidants in male infertility: a narrative review.

Background: The ability of antioxidant therapy to mitigate oxidative stress (OS)-induced sperm function impairment makes it a popular treatment for male infertility. Reductive stress (RS), a condition characterized by an overcompensation in redox balance that favors reduction over oxidation, may be brought on by excessive or extended antioxidant use, according to mounting evidence. The purpose of this review is to examine the processes by which an excess of antioxidants causes RS and to evaluate any potential negative impacts on men's reproductive health.

Methods: A comprehensive overview of recent clinical and experimental studies focused on the effects of excessive antioxidant use on redox biology, mitochondrial function, spermatogenesis, and sperm quality.

Results: RS has been shown to affect sperm growth and function, interfere with cellular signaling, and damage mitochondrial integrity. Antioxidants are commonly employed, although there are currently no clear clinical guidelines or biomarkers for diagnosis to monitor redox equilibrium.

Conclusions: In male infertility treatments based on antioxidants, RS poses a paradoxical risk. A personalized, balanced approach to antioxidant therapy is essential, alongside the development of biomarkers and standardized protocols to ensure redox homeostasis and avoid potential harm.

期刊介绍: Founded in 1870 as "Archiv für Gynaekologie", Archives of Gynecology and Obstetrics has a long and outstanding tradition. Since 1922 the journal has been the Organ of the Deutsche Gesellschaft für Gynäkologie und Geburtshilfe. "The Archives of Gynecology and Obstetrics" is circulated in over 40 countries world wide and is indexed in "PubMed/Medline" and "Science Citation Index Expanded/Journal Citation Report". The journal publishes invited and submitted reviews; peer-reviewed original articles about clinical topics and basic research as well as news and views and guidelines and position statements from all sub-specialties in gynecology and obstetrics.
